June 25, 2013 at 10:15 am in reply to: Sony Vegas Pro 12 is not stable, can’t do basic editsGo to Programs & Features >> View installed updates
Sort by Install On date, remove anything that updated just before you started having problems. Turn off Windows Auto Update for the moment.
Get a free copy of CCleaner.com, run the normal Cleaner and then the Registry cleaner.
Check to see if any drivers (ie. video) have been updated or changed.

February 8, 2013 at 9:25 pm in reply to: MP4 Encoding problems with new graphics card nvidia geforce 210I have seen this problem in Windows Media Player before where turning off ‘DirectX Video Acceleration’ has resolved the flickering. But since you are seeing this in Vegas it might be a driver issue.
Try updating your video driver directly from the Nvidia website.

February 8, 2013 at 3:36 am in reply to: SVP 12 Claims Plug-Ins are not Registered when disconnected from networkCheck section 3.0 https://dspcdn.sonycreativesoftware.com/releasenotes/vegaspro12.0.486_readme_enu.htm for known issues.
There are problems with Waves plugins that are fixable (preference change or Vegas reinstall for missing plugins) and Sony AVC renders over 4GB with some settings.
